Understanding Peyote: A Sacred Cactus with Deep Roots
Peyote, a small cactus native to Mexico and the southwestern United States, has been used for thousands of years in spiritual and healing practices. Its psychoactive properties come from a compound called mescaline, which can induce profound visual and emotional experiences. For many Indigenous cultures, Peyote is not just a plant; it’s a sacred teacher that opens the mind and spirit to deeper truths about existence.
